Crime overview

Hawfield Close area has the 36th highest crime rate of 76 local areas in Balby South , and the 256th highest crime rate of 1,001 local areas in Doncaster .

Neighbouring streets tend to have noticeably higher crime levels than this postcode. Crime here is lower than the average for the surrounding output areas.

The overall crime rate in the area around Hawfield Close (DN4 0JE) in the last 12 months was 161.7 per 1,000 residents and was 0.3% higher than the Balby South average (161.2 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Anti-social behaviour with 17 offences recorded. The least common crime was Other crime with 1 case , unchanged from 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Criminal damage and arson ( 25.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Robbery ( -50.0% YoY).

Violent crimes totalled 21 (≈ 56.6 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-43.2%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-30.1% comparing early vs recent averages) .

In the area around Hawfield Close (DN4 0JE),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Laneside Close, where police recorded 64 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Shady Side (27 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
